ubuntu vnc如何解决卡顿问题

785
2025/3/24 12:33:00
栏目: 智能运维
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

VNC(Virtual Network Computing)是一种远程桌面控制技术,它允许用户通过网络连接到远程计算机,并在本地设备上显示远程计算机的桌面界面。然而,VNC连接卡顿是一个常见的问题,可能由多种因素引起。以下是一些解决Ubuntu VNC卡顿问题的方法:

硬件解决方案

  • 使用显卡欺骗器:购买一个显卡欺骗器(虚拟显示器),将其插入相应设备,模拟显示器存在,从而让设备全速运行。

软件解决方案

  • 安装虚拟显示器:通过安装虚拟显示器驱动,模拟显示器存在,例如安装 xserver-xorg-video-dummy-hwe-16.04包,并配置 /usr/share/X11/xorg.conf.d/xorg.conf文件来设置虚拟分辨率。
  • 调整VNC分辨率:通过修改VNC服务器的配置文件或使用 xrandr命令来调整分辨率,以适应网络环境和显示设备。
  • 优化VNC服务器配置:对于使用TightVNC的情况,可以通过修改配置文件来优化性能,例如调整颜色深度和分辨率。
  • 使用轻量级桌面环境:考虑使用XFCE等轻量级桌面环境,它们通常比GNOME或KDE更轻量,对系统资源的占用更少,从而减少卡顿。
  • 启用压缩功能:在VNC服务器配置中启用压缩功能,可以减少数据传输量,提高访问速度。
  • 确保网络连接稳定:使用有线连接代替Wi-Fi,确保网络连接速度快且稳定。
  • 关闭不必要的图形效果:在VNC服务器配置中禁用一些图形效果,如动画和透明度,可以提高性能。
  • 调整系统资源:确保系统有足够的资源供VNC使用,关闭其他占用系统资源的程序。

如果上述方法都不能解决问题,可能需要检查网络连接、硬件配置或考虑使用其他远程桌面解决方案。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: ubuntu虚拟机内存管理如何优化